"My wife bought the car new in 2003, I started driving it in 2007 with 50,000 miles on it. It finally died after 246,000 miles. The timing belt broke and the engine was destroyed. Rather than spend $2,000 to fix it (trade in value was $1,500) We are sending it off to a pick and pull. We replaced the brakes twice in 240,000 miles, as well as 4 sets of tires. The AC blower moter quite at 230,000 miles. In all IF you follow the scheduled maintanance in the owners manual and replace things as needed and replace the timing belt before suggested, this car will last you 200,000 plus miles. I never owned an american made car whose transmission didn't go out around 100,000 miles and for this car to go almost 250,000 miles on the original automatic transmission is quite a testimate."

"I own a 2002 Hyundai Sonata GL V6. Its an awesome car, I really do love it. Three weeks after I got my license I was side swiped by a Lincoln Town car which is a much larger car than the Sonata. But it stood up well and protected me. Now here come some issues I have with the darn car. THERE IS NO FUEL FILTER!!!!!!!!! The summer of 07 when gas prices got really crazy... When ever I was putting gas in the car, when I would go to start it. It wouldn't start. I had to pump the gas and turn the key and hope it would kick over. I thought maybe it was just the gas i was using because I was using WAWA, and then I went back to Exxon and the car was fine. BUT now my newest problem is, apparently this happens to alot of the cars. There is a valve in the gas tank called a two-way valve. And I guess its gone bad so when I go to put gas in my car it takes about 15-25minutes to fill up because every 50cents it clicks and trys to tell me its full when its not. Hyundai DOESNT cover that under warrenty either. So its either I'm going to have to live with it OR I have to pay Hyundai $900 (thats without tax & labor) for them to replace the valve. But I bought the Valve online for $40 and Kramer will do the job for $140. OVER all... car is great, but once you get about 80k on it, get rid of it fast. Thats when all the problems start."
